What Is a SOC (Security Operations Centre)?

By the NexusSec engineering team · 7 min read · Updated July 2026
A SOC (Security Operations Centre) is the team and tooling responsible for continuously monitoring an organisation's systems for security threats, investigating alerts, and responding to incidents. It is the function that notices something is wrong and acts on it — as opposed to preventive controls such as firewalls, which try to stop problems occurring. Most small and mid-sized businesses consume this as a managed service rather than building one.

Why a SOC exists

Preventive controls fail eventually. Someone clicks a convincing phish, a credential is reused, a system misses a patch. The question then becomes: how long until anyone notices? Intrusions that go undetected for weeks are how a minor compromise becomes a full ransomware event.

A SOC exists to shorten that gap — to detect, investigate and contain quickly.

The tooling

ComponentWhat it does
SIEMCollects and correlates logs from across the estate; the analyst's primary workspace
EDR / XDRDeep endpoint visibility and response — see EDR vs antivirus
SOARAutomates repetitive response steps
Threat intelligenceContext on known malicious infrastructure and attacker techniques
NDRDetects suspicious behaviour in network traffic

In-house, managed, or hybrid?

In-house SOC. Full control and deep context about your environment — but genuine 24/7 coverage needs roughly eight to twelve analysts once shifts, leave and attrition are accounted for, plus tooling. That is out of reach for most mid-sized organisations.

Managed SOC / MDR. A provider monitors and responds on your behalf, spreading cost across clients and providing round-the-clock coverage immediately. The trade-off is less environmental context, which good onboarding mitigates.

Hybrid. Internal staff during business hours, provider covering nights and weekends. Common in mid-market organisations with some security capability.

Be realistic. A SIEM licence with nobody watching it is not a SOC — it is an expensive log archive. The value is in the humans who triage and respond, not the tooling.

Does your business need one?

Ask instead: if an attacker compromised a laptop tonight, who would notice, and when? If the honest answer is "nobody until something breaks", you have a detection gap, whether or not you call the solution a SOC.

Frequently asked questions

What does a SOC do?

A security operations centre monitors an organisation's systems for signs of attack, triages the resulting alerts, investigates genuine threats, and responds by containing and remediating incidents. It also hunts proactively for intrusions that generated no alert, and continuously tunes detection rules to reduce false positives.

What is the difference between a SOC and a SIEM?

A SIEM is a tool that collects and correlates log data from across your systems. A SOC is the team and process that uses tools like a SIEM to detect and respond to threats. Buying a SIEM without analysts to operate it does not give you a SOC; it gives you an expensive log repository.

Do small businesses need a SOC?

Small businesses need the detection and response capability a SOC provides, but almost never need to build one. Running genuine 24/7 in-house coverage requires roughly eight to twelve analysts. A managed detection and response service delivers the same outcome at a fraction of the cost.

What is MDR and how does it differ from a SOC?

Managed Detection and Response is a service in which an external provider delivers SOC capability on your behalf, including monitoring, investigation and response actions. A SOC describes the function; MDR describes a way of consuming it without building the team yourself.

How much visibility does a SOC need?

At minimum, telemetry from endpoints, firewalls, servers, identity systems and any critical cloud services. Endpoint and identity data are usually the highest value, because most intrusions involve either a compromised device or compromised credentials. Coverage gaps are where attackers operate unseen.
